More about mental health courses in Lambton
For individuals in Lambton and surrounding areas seeking to pursue a career in the Mental Health field, there are excellent training opportunities available. The local landscape is rich with options from recognised training providers who have established their presence in the community. By enrolling in these courses, students can gain the skills and knowledge necessary to make a positive impact on mental health outcomes in the region. Notably, prominent providers such as the Transformational Institute and Wesley Vocational Institute offer a range of face-to-face learning experiences tailored to meet the needs of those passionate about mental health support.
The University of Newcastle (UON) further enhances the educational options available in Lambton by offering a Bachelor of Psychological Science (Honours). This prestigious course provides students with the academic and practical foundation required for a successful career in psychology and mental health services. By choosing to study at UON, students benefit from a world-class learning environment, access to experienced faculty, and the opportunity to engage with fellow students who share a commitment to improving mental health in the community.
Additionally, ACIMS is another valuable provider in the Lambton area, focusing on innovative courses that address the current challenges faced within the mental health sector. Their unique training programs equip students with essential skills relevant to contemporary practice, making them well-prepared to engage with clients effectively.
